[url=http://www.moddb.com/downloads/the-first-decade-patch-103][color=blue]www.moddb.com[/color][/url] [url=http://www.cncnz.com/hosted-projects/command-patch/the-first-decade-unofficial-patch/][color=blue]www.cncnz.com[/color][/url] [quote] Info from fileplay: NathanCNC, with the help of other community members, has created an EPIC Patch 1.03 for The First Decade. This patch fixes many different bugs and adds a number of fixes to the game. Online play has been added to all of the classic titles such as Tiberian Dawn and Red Alert! You also no longer need the disc in the drive to play any of the games! This patch includes EA’s official Patch 1.01 and Patch 1.02. If you already have these installed, the patch will recognize it, and only add the necessary Patch 1.03 changes. From commandandconquer.com - "This patch is unofficial, we cannot help with any specific Patch 1.03 issues, you are download this at your own risk. However, the patch has been used my hundreds of C&C community members, each reporting no errors with any Patch 1.03 specific changes."
